The Masterclass Certificate in Plant Parasitism & Biotechnology prepares professionals to thrive in diverse roles such as plant parasitologists, molecular biologists, genetic engineers, and plant pathologists. These specialists play a crucial part in addressing global challenges like food security, crop diseases, and climate change. Plant Parasitologist (Research Scientist) - 45%: These professionals conduct research to understand plant-parasite interactions, develop control strategies, and coll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to ensure sustainable agriculture. 2. Molecular Biologist (Biotech Industry) - 30%: Molecular biologists in the biotechnology industry focus on applying cutting-edge techniques to develop novel products, optimize processes, and improve crop traits for better yields and resilience. 3. Genetic Engineer (Biotech Startups) - 15%: Genetic engineers at biotech startups work on translating scientific discoveries into commercially viable solutions. They design and implement genetic modifications in plants, contributing to the development of innovative agricultural products. 4. Plant Pathologist (Government Agencies) - 10%: Plant pathologists at government agencies monitor and manage crop diseases, develop policies, and provide expert advice to stakeholders. They also contribute to the creation of early warning systems for emerging plant pests and diseases.
